β¦ Synopsis
Eighteen-year-old Meg decides itβs time to let Ben know that sheβs not a kid anymore and that sheβs loved him as long as sheβs known him. She could swear the attractive college manβher brotherβs best friendβhas been looking at her in a different way lately, but she may be letting her imagination run wild.
This future Marine is going to put on makeup and a dress, step into some sparkly sandals, and let Ben Cameron know he shouldnβt treat her like a kid sister anymore.
